Marveling at the Iconic Eilean Donan Castle

Next, the tour takes visitors to the Eilean Donan Castle, one of Scotland’s most recognizable landmarks. Situated on a small island where three lochs meet, the castle’s picturesque setting makes it a favorite for photos and exploration. The guide shares stories behind its construction and history, giving context to its centuries-old walls.

This stop offers a chance to appreciate Scottish architecture and history while enjoying views of the landscape. The tour emphasizes that this is a highlight of the day, blending natural scenery with historic charm.

Hiking to the Old Man of Storr and Kilt Rock Views

One of the tour’s most striking highlights is a hike to the Old Man of Storr, a towering rock formation that offers panoramic views of the Isle of Skye. The guide leads you through a trail that showcases the rugged beauty of the landscape. The hike is suitable for those with moderate physical fitness, as it involves some walking.

Alongside the Old Man, the tour features a stop at Kilt Rock, a dramatic cliff formation resembling a pleated kilt, with waterfalls cascading down its side. This natural spectacle provides excellent photo opportunities and a chance to appreciate the dramatic geology of Skye.
